How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Ashland?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Ashland Studio Apartments | $2,453 | $1,031 | $3,057 |
Ashland 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,725 | $1,595 | $3,679 |
Ashland 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,157 | $1,951 | $4,180 |
Ashland 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,504 | $2,440 | $5,298 |
